As Liverpool unveiled their top 10 selling shirts, Mo Salah dropped from No. 1.

The top 10 names for 2023–2024 have been revealed by the club, since the most popular name on the back of Liverpool shirts has already been used.

According to LFC Retail, Salah’s name and number were the most popular ones on the back of Liverpool shirts for the previous two seasons.
However, Dominik Szoboszlai has now supplanted the Egyptian as the favorite among supporters for the 2023–24 campaign.

Szoboszlai and Alexis MacAllister are the club’s top two newcomers, and Alisson and Cody Gakpo are fresh additions from the previous season’s list.
Darwin Nunez fell two spots, Luis Diaz moved up four spots, and Virgil van Dijk moved down three spots, bringing Salah down to second position.

Alisson’s presence is noteworthy because goalkeeper jerseys rarely sell as well as outfield jerseys.
Despite finishing in the top 10 previous season, Thiago, Harvey Elliott, Roberto Firmino, and Jordan Henderson have all moved up.

Perhaps it is not surprising that Szoboszlai has gained such a following among supporters, and not just because of the frenzy surrounding his £60 million transfer from RB Leipzig.

The captain of Hungary has stepped into Naby Keita’s No. 8 jersey, which was made famous by Steven Gerrard. So far, his performances have lived up to the hype.

Ibrahima Konate, Diogo Jota, and Curtis Jones are notable exclusions from Liverpool’s top 10 best-sellers, and Ryan Gravenberch’s entry came way too late.
